Job Summary:
We are currently seeking a skilled and creative Video Content Creator to join our team. As a Video Content Creator, you will be responsible for developing, producing, and editing high-quality video content that effectively communicates our brand message and provides online education resources. The ideal candidate has a strong passion for video production, excellent technical skills, ability to demonstrate hospitality, and a keen eye for detail.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op and produce engaging video content for various platforms, including social media, online education resources, and marketing campaigns.
  • Film and edit videos, including capturing raw footage, selecting and arranging shots, and incorporating graphics and effects.
  • Conduct research and stay up to date with industry trends to develop innovative and creative video concepts.
  • Ensures that content is well organized, labeled, and tracked with frequent status updates on projects via our project management system.
  • Optimize videos for different platforms and formats, ensuring they are visually appealing and meet technical requirements.
  • Edit and publish video that is either shot in studio, on-location, or from the live events team including chapel.
  • Keeps studio & video production equipment well organized, clean, and well-maintained.
  • Will participate regularly in team meetings and assist with other “All hands on deck” needs such as conference setups.
  • Runs video shoots that will be conducted in the studio for various offices, promos, and other needs for video that the institution may have.
  • Stay updated on the latest video editing software and techniques to continuously improve the quality and efficiency of video production processes.
  • Adhere to project timelines and quality standards.
  • The position will occasionally be required to assist during chapel services by running a camera.


Working Conditions and Environment

  • Working hours will vary between 8:00am through 5:00pm. Some night work may be required. Work hours are dependent on video projects.
  • Working hours may vary depending on special events such as conference weekends (9Marks, GO Conference, etc.)
  • Working hours are up to twenty nine (29) hours per week.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in film production, multimedia, or a related field is preferred but not required.
  • Proven experience as a Video Content Creator, Videographer, or similar role.
  • Proficient in video editing software, such as Adobe Premiere Pro, Adobe After Effects, and similar programs.
  • Strong understanding of videography principles, including composition, lighting, and sound.
  • Familiarity with graphic design principles and proficiency in Adobe Creative Suite is a plus.
  • Knowledge of different video formats, file types, and compression techniques.
  • Ability to handle multiple projects and pr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ment.
  • An understanding of basic IT related terms and concepts (I.E. IP addressing, basic understanding of networks) is preferred but not required.
  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ams.
  • Attention to detail and a strong creative vision.
  • Strong organizational and time management skills.
  • The ability to provide hospitality and customer service to end clients and other departments, as well as others within the Media Services Department.
